The average gender pay gap in the EU stood at 13% in 2020 whereas the newest available determine for Ireland, which dates back to 2018, is 11.3%. The directive also establishes additional rights, such as the best to request versatile working arrangements, which can assist folks develop their careers and family life with out having to sacrifice both. The EU’s progress on gender equality has been sluggish lately, with the Covid-19 pandemic negatively impacting fragile gains made since 2010. In truth, according to the 2022 index, gender inequality has increased slightly in some elements of employment, training and health. Prior to their wins in Tokyo, they already had some Paralympic medals to their names, having won gold in the time trial and silver within the highway race on the Rio Paralympic Games in 2016. In interviews, McCrystal and Dunlevy seem to finish every other’s sentences, with household and coaches saying the relationship they have with each other is vital to their success. A planned keep of a few weeks became 5 months but the onerous work and coaching paid off in fashion. The duo struck silver in the individual pursuit on the monitor in Tokyo, following that with gold within the time trial and one other gold within the road race. No strangers to medals, the pair also picked up two silvers at the 2021 UCI Para-Cycling Road World Championships Tandem Time Trial earlier this 12 months and final year took silver on the 2020 UCI Para-Cycling Track World Championship Tandem Pursuit. Born in Dublin, the late Eavan Boland (d. April 2020) was one of the main voices in Irish literature throughout her long career. Starting together with her first poetry collection, 23 Poems, in 1962, Boland revealed 25 books of poetry, among many other works. It was on the Tokyo Olympics this yr that every thing aligned, and with standout wins in every stage, on 8 August, she beat Brazilian Beatriz Ferreira 5–0 to win her first Olympic gold, turning into Ireland’s third-ever Olympic boxing champion. No one could be in any doubt how a lot her win meant, when on 10 August this yr she returned to Dublin’s Portland Row in an open-top procession as streets were lined with tons of of wellwishers calling her name. And regardless of the lure of an expert career (Harrington works part-time as a cleaner in St Vincent’s psychiatric hospital in Fairview), she has made the choice to stay on in newbie boxing, sustaining the aim of finishing in the Paris Olympics in 2024. “Greatness”, she says, “breeds greatness”, and she or he often campaigns for better funding for boxing golf equipment across the country as nicely as running a women’s boxing retreat annually.
